Empty/Chemical Drums in the Central Highlands Regional Council - Bauhinia District area

Empty/Chemical drums usually require different handling methods to ordinary waste to ensure nuisance-free, safe and proper storage, transportation and disposal.

drumMUSTER

This is the national program for the collection and recycling of empty, cleaned, non-returnable crop production and on-farm animal health chemical containers.
